Output 9268c75e42009b4f81ede5ab3d1e837dbb18b4f3715e558da8c3ede0dd6c6e06:0

value
502633640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da2cc883bb340c5daba2ca6a8ba251839cce378b OP_EQUAL
address
3MacsxXnbJZDeju5K3WP62h3EhEGTapJBz
transaction
9268c75e42009b4f81ede5ab3d1e837dbb18b4f3715e558da8c3ede0dd6c6e06
spent
true